Lesson 11 - Revision

1. Choose the correct verb tenses to complete the sentences below.

I _____ anything about the night of the accident.

a.don't remember
b.'m not remembering
c.wasn't remembering

After we broke up, she sold the ring that I _____ her for her birthday.

a.give
b.was giving
c.had given

We _____ our website.

a.recently renewed
b.are recently renewing
c.have recently renewed

We took off our clothes and _____ into the river.

a.were jumping
b.had jumped
c.jumped

A: You look fitter! B: Yes, I _____ at the gym for the last few months.

a.'m working out


b.'ve been working out
c.work out

1
I'm pretty sure printed books _____ one day.

a.are disappearing
b.are going to disappear
c.will disappear

Look at the traffic. We _____ late.

a.are going to be
b.will be
c.are being

____ your room yet?

a.Have you tidied up


b.Did you tidy
c.Do you tidy up

I looked in the rearview mirror and saw that someone _____ us.

a.followed
b.was following
c.had followed

I'm unemployed and I _____ for a job. Tomorrow I have my third interview.

a.'m looking
b.'ve looked
c.look

5. Complete the sentences with the comparative or superlative forms of the
words in brackets.

1. This exam was ………………………………………….. (easy) than the exam in May.


2. You should drive ………………………………………… (slowly) or you'll have an accident.
3. My new home is ………………………………………… (near) from work than the old one.
4. The test wasn't as ………………………………………… (difficult) as I thought.
5. This is the ………………………………………… (far) place I've ever travelled to.
6. You look much ………………………………………… (thin) than the last time I saw you.
7. My new computer is a bit ………………………………………… (good) than the old one.
8. September is the ………………………………………… (busy) month of the year for us.
9. There are ………………………………………… (few) people today because it's been raining a
lot.
10. The ………………………………………… (tricky) part of the exam was the listening.

6. Read the text below and choose the correct form of the adjective in
parentheses.

My Trip to the Three Cities

Last summer, I visited three amazing cities: London, Paris, and Rome. London
was (1) __________ (big/bigger/biggest) than I had expected, but Paris was (2)
__________ (beautiful/more beautiful/most beautiful) of all three.

We started our journey in London, which felt (3) __________


(busy/busier/busiest) than any city I had been to before. The traffic was (4)
__________ (bad/worse/worst) than I imagined, but the parks were some of
the (5) __________ (peaceful/more peaceful/most peaceful) places I’ve ever
visited.

Next, we traveled to Paris. It had the (6) __________ (famous/more


famous/most famous) landmarks, like the Eiffel Tower and the Louvre. The
food there was much (7) __________ (delicious/more delicious/most
delicious) than in London, and the people seemed (8) __________
(friendly/friendlier/friendliest) too. However, the weather was (9) __________
(hot/hotter/hottest) than I expected, so I felt tired more quickly.

Finally, we went to Rome. I thought it was the (10) __________


(old/older/oldest) city of the three, and it definitely felt (11) __________
(historic/more historic/most historic). The Colosseum was (12) __________
(impressive/more impressive/most impressive) than anything I had ever
seen. However, Rome was also the (13) __________ (crowded/more
crowded/most crowded) and had the (14) __________ (expensive/more
expensive/most expensive) restaurants.

Overall, it was the (15) __________ (good/better/best) trip I’ve ever had, and I
can’t wait to go back to these cities one day!
